Orange County Corrections Campus Security Doors and Locks Replacement, Orlando, FL

Orange County Corrections Complex • Orlando, Florida

The objective of this project is to replace all existing cell doors / locks, security vestibule doors / locks and overhead security gates and locks and associated electrical work including low voltage controls. Strollo Architects provided Design Development, Construction Documentation, shop drawing review, reviewed existing operating procedures to ensure compliance with all Corrections / Intelligent Security Systems requirements, and clearly showed all required information in the Construction Documents, Construction Administrative Services. The doors / locks replacement includes the following buildings:

• The Main (Buildings A, B, D, E and F)
• Horizon Facility
• Genesis Facility
• Phoenix Facility
• Female Detention Center
• Booking / Release Center

The work of this project consists of removing and replacing existing sliding trap door mechanisms and controls from the buildings by installing new sliding door operating mechanism and repair / refurbish existing frames and security glazing, installing new controls, repairing existing flooring at doors, patching and painting existing CMU walls, and stripping and re-painting existing doors and frames.
